我想创建一个带有多个字段的表单:名称,姓氏,...并添加一封或几封电子邮件。第一个电子邮件字段是强制性的。在他应该有可能单击“添加电子邮件”以添加新的电子邮件地址之后。他可以添加其他4封电子邮件(总共5封电子邮件)。应该验证系统是否正确,如果需要,请在必要时显示消息,然后在DB中注册数据。在这里,我的控制器“ctrleditContacts”和模块(app.js):varapp=angular.module('ContactsApp',['ngRoute','ui.bootstrap','ngDialog']);//registertheinterceptorasaserviceapp.fac
我正试图从松耦合系统的角度来理解这些对象之间的差异。业务对象与实体对象相同吗?我可以使用MVC中的业务或实体对象作为我的命令对象吗?命令对象与表单对象相同吗?只是在寻找Spring术语和用法中对象类型的说明。我在stackoverflow上发现了一些问题,但没有任何解释符合我的喜好。SpringWebMVC文档似乎说您可以使用您的业务(实体?)对象作为您的命令/表单对象,但这不会违背关注点分离吗?来自Spring文档:Reusablebusinesscode,noneedforduplication.Useexistingbusinessobjectsascommandorformob
我有以下用于springsecurity的代码,但它不起作用。当我打开登录页面并输入用户名/密码admin@myproject.com/secret时,将显示以下错误消息。一旦输入用户名/密码并添加到地址?error=1,即使我手动删除它并刷新页面消息也不会出现。控制台中没有显示任何内容。YourloginattemptwasnotsuccessfulduetoBadcredentials.spring-security.xml表单有以下代码,似乎SPRING_SECURITY_LAST_EXCEPTION在提交表单之前就不是空的。Yourloginattemptwasnotsucce
我在用https://angular-ui.github.io/bootstrap/在使用AngularJS开发的HTML页面中显示工具提示。我能够访问工具提示-IS开机属性以显示和隐藏工具提示。但是我无法使用自定义指令实现同一件事。Button1Button2varapp=angular.module('myApp',['ngAnimate','ngSanitize','ui.bootstrap']);app.controller('myCtrl',function($scope,$timeout){$scope.showHidett=true;$timeout(function(){$sc
PyQt6是Python中广受欢迎的GUI框架之一,它提供了丰富的控件和布局方式,可以帮助开发者快速构建交互式应用程序。其中,表格视图和表单布局是常用的两种控件和布局方式,本文将详细介绍它们的使用方法、自定义方法、事件处理以及可能遇到的问题。1.使用方法(1)表格视图表格视图(QTableView)是PyQt6中用于展示二维表格数据的控件,它可以显示多个行和列,并支持各种格式的数据,如文本、数字、日期、图像等。使用表格视图可以方便地展示和编辑数据,常见的应用场景包括数据分析、报表生成、数据录入等。在PyQt6中创建表格视图非常简单,只需要创建一个QTableView对象,并将数据模型(QAbs
我在具有带字段的html表单的java服务器端应用程序中使用ApacheCommonsFileUpload:一个目的地填写的电子邮件地址目标邮箱带有发件人消息的消息文本一个用于上传照片的字段。我可以接收上传的文件(作为流)但是我如何访问1)和2)表单值(由应用程序的用户完成)?非常感谢,奥雷尔 最佳答案 我猜您正在使用FileItemIterator来迭代请求中的项目。迭代器next()方法返回一个FileItemStream(不是FileItem)。打开该对象上的流并将其转换为如下字符串:importorg.apache.comm
我有一个表格:我有一个Person对象:publicclassPerson{privateStringfirstname;privateStringlastname;//...getters&setters...}我想接收此数据,对其执行验证,然后将其发布到数据存储区。如何编写Controller来执行此操作?我知道我可以将参数作为请求参数传递,但我认为执行此操作的“正确”方法是以某种方式将数据从表单绑定(bind)到Person对象,然后在Controller中接收该Person对象并调用Validate对象被配置为接收Person对象。经过大量阅读,这一步让我感到困惑。有人可以告诉
我正在尝试使用HTMLUNIT在网站上单击按钮,我遵循了本教程http://htmlunit.sourceforge.net/gettingStarted.html但它需要一个表单名称。我正在尝试做的网站有这个页面源。Areyousureyouwanttodelete'Apple?'?我正在尝试单击网页上的"is"按钮验证框。(删除验证)如您所见,没有提供表单名称。这是我的代码。finalWebClientwebClient=newWebClient();finalHtmlPagepage1=webClient.getPage("http://ma.some-site.com:8080
我有一个多部分表单,它应该上传一个文件以及一些参数。它看起来像这样:Web服务如下所示:@Path("/test")publicclassServiceInterface{@POST@Consumes(MediaType.MULTIPART_FORM_DATA)publicvoidexecute(@FormParam(value="someparameter")Stringparam){System.out.println(param);}}提交表单时,“someparameter”的值总是报告为空,尽管我在表单中输入了一个值。我的问题是:上面的代码有什么问题?我如何访问随表格一起传输
我有一个PDF文件,其中包含一些我需要从Java代码填写的表单字段。我为此使用PDFBox库,此代码:PDDocumentpdfDoc=PDDocument.load("C:\\Users\\igor\\Desktop\\test.pdf");PDDocumentCatalogdocCatalog=pdfDoc.getDocumentCatalog();PDAcroFormacroForm=docCatalog.getAcroForm();PDFieldfield=acroForm.getField("applicationPrepaid[0].#pageSet[0].Pagina1[